Getting tree sap off of paint?
Need a good product to get sap off, anyone? Thanks.

Pitch and tar remover sold at the FLAPS for just this purpose. Careful as the process of removing the sap can leave a bunch of scratches due to dirt that has stuck to the sap. You can avoid as much as possible by doing small areas and using clean rags/towels as you go.
Yes, you will have to seal and wax the paint afterwards. |

Have you tried plain old warm water? When I was auto body painter our prep guys swore that warm water would breakdown and remove 90% of tree sap. If that doesn't work then as mentioned above tar & bug remover should get it done. However, the effectiveness can range widely per brand... Afterwards, follow up with couple coats of wax if in a visible area etc.
Ps. If this is on older single stage paint, be very careful you don't remove the color coat along with the sap... Seen it happen on older Volvo, Merc and Porsches...
